The Story of the Poonch Kingdom

24313385_1472998392811547_1379691421386022065_o.jpg

Poonch is nowadays one of the most backward Districts of Jammu and Kashmir but it was once an important Hill Kingdom ruled by Rajput Hill Rajas, as was the norm in the lower Himalayas but over a period of time they had converted to Islam just like the Rajas of Kishtwar. The majority population of Poonch consists of Gujars and Bakarwals, along with Pahadis, Kashmiris, Punjabis, Rajputs and some Dogras.One feature which kinda unites the populace is that almost everyone speaks a version of Pahadi which is understood and spoken across the board. Traditionally Poonch has always been more of Punjabic / Potoharic (As in belonging to the Potohar Plateau) than Jammuic or Kashmiric.
